Why was Faldio mad again? I mean they kind of showed him being distracted by the events that happened in squad 7 and yet he punched Welkin in the last episode for no reason at ll...
Um...what happened....in the end of the episode all of them were smiling. Ok for some there was a reason but for Welkin? Don't tell me he got over Isara's death when he cried once. That's just lame and shouldn't really be possible. But oh well he got a hug cried a bit and he's all good to go O.o I liked the emo Welkin.He was a great character in these two episodes.He should have stayed like that for at least another 2 or 3. It would have made the series more interesting since, honestly speaking, the last few episodes were the most interesting onse and they should have continued with that painful theme longer. Come one all of them are fighting a war and killing people in the proces. Why are they smiling,for <insert word here>'s sake? The anime presents war as something that isn't really that bad. Infact you meet new pople, make friends and you could even find a lover. Like that makes sense... Thus I'll say it again - the story was at it's best in the last two episodes and should have coninued longer with the same setting while they were introducing other elements (like Alicia being a Valkyria) and giving characters a way to develop more and decide what is important for them right now and who they need to protect. This would have provided a nice way of moving on form the emo theme gradually and it would have made much more sense and appealed to more viewers IMO |
